It's called multi-channel marketing and they messed up. They are rewarding the larger customer and enticing the smaller customer with discounts. Unfortunately for them, this is a risky move especially considering how many of their customers most likely live and work in the very same area. they are trying to cater to the retail, wholesale, and wholesale distributor customers in the same market, which is pretty tough to pull off for anyone. if the product is a good quality and the prices are fair, I would use the current situation as an opportunity to ask how you can get into an even deeper discount level than 75% with them if you haven't written them off entirely. since you do most of the ordering, your name probably comes up as the "bigger customer".
